Hey loved the photos! I’m in pinch right now lol. How do you overexpose a stop with this camera specifically? For sunrise on the boat. TIA!
@DavidsKokainis
@DavidsKokainis 2 жыл бұрын
Heyyy, thank you! If you have a battery for this camera, then you just have to set ISO rating and the camera will do the rest for you! For example to overexpose 1 stop for Kodak Gold 200, you will set ISO on camera 100, for Kodak Portra 400 you have to set 200 and for Kodak Portra 800 you have to set 400. I hope this makes sense 😅 Let me know if you need more info on this!

The problem with the original battery is that it contained mercury. Mercury is toxic. Millions of mercury batteries in landfills created environmental problems. Note that a 35mm negative is much smaller than a 120 negative. So, 120 allows a photographer to enlarge a print with more detail.
